Effect of salicylic acid on physiological parameters of wheat under zinc or copper deficiency

Abstract

The effect of salicylic acid (SA) on some physiological parameters was investigated in spring wheat (Triticum aestivum L.) cv. Zlata under zinc (Zn) or copper (Cu) deficiency. Two types of SA applications were used: pre-sowing seeds priming by SA (10 µM) and foliar application by SA (100 µM) in tillering phase of wheat development. The seeds priming by SA under Zn or Cu deficiency caused an increase in stomatal conductance, photosynthesis rate and water content (WC) in roots of wheat. The foliar application by SA leads to an increase in photosynthetic pigments, chlorophyll а/b proportion and chlorophyll content in light harvesting complex II (LHCII) as well as a photosynthesis rate in wheat under trace elements deficiency. Under Zn deficiency the both SA applications resulted in an increase in WC of roots whereas at Cu deficiency SA applications promoted this parameter in shoots. Also, both SA applications (seeds priming and foliar application) caused a higher microelements (Zn and Cu) accumulation in wheat compared with untreated plants. The both SA applications positively affected on shoots height and dry weight of wheat under exposure to Zn or Cu deficiency. According to described above, the SA application is able to increase in tolerance and productivity of wheat under the microelements (Zn or Cu) deficiency in the soil.
